Pakistani Dalits protest genocide of Dalits, Muslims in India KARACHI, May 19: The Dalit and Scheduled Castes communities of Pakistan demonstrated outside Karachi Press Club against aggressive Indian attitude and continuous genocide of Muslims and Dalits in India. Hundreds of youths from Scheduled Castes communities protested and unfurled banners and placards against the genocide of Muslims and Dalits in India. The demonstration was led by a 3-member steering committee of Scheduled Castes Federation of Pakistan (SCFP) including Surendar Valasai, Eng. Gianchand and Bherulal Balani, both ex-MPAs in Sindh from Scheduled Castes. A press release distributed at the demonstration said: "Dalits or Scheduled Castes communities of Pakistan are the successors of those Dalits of united India who chose to follow a liberal Muslim Quaid-e-Azam instead of a secular Hindu costumed in Brahmin wardrobe physically and spiritually 55 years back. Dalits form 70 per cent of population counted as Hindus in Pakistan. During the period, which India calls independence, 3 million Dalit women have been raped and one million Dalits have massacred. This is 25 times more than number of Indian soldiers killed during the wars it fought after independence. (The Pioneer, 30 Jan. 2000 ) Even today " More than 60 per cent of Dalits are landless. Over 40 million of them are bonded labourers. Dalits are the worst victims of labour coercion." (The Daily Star, Sun. May 30, 1999) Though heavily underestimated, "The 1991 Government Survey of India states that on an average day, two Dalits are killed, three Dalit women are raped, two Dalits' houses are burned and fifty Dalits are assaulted by people of a higher caste." The genocide and massacres of Muslims in Held Kashmir and latest bouts of gruesome genocide of Muslims in Gujarat proves that Quaid-e-Azam's two-nation theory at the time of partition was the best available remedy for a peaceful South Asia, free of communal hatred. The Scheduled Castes Federation of Pakistan (SCFP) feels the monster of BJP is dragging entire South Asia to a nuclear war thus putting at risk the lives of more one-fifth human population of the world. Instead of coming to a dialogue table, the BJP monster and its killer squads like VHP, Bajrang Dal, and Shev Sena has turned blood thirsty. However, we warn the Indian government to stop injecting conspiracies into the Pakistan-India relationships and come to the dialogue table to sort out the issue of Kashmir to finish the partition agenda once for all and divert the sources to human development. SCFP is concerned about the lives of million of Dalits and Muslims and other minorities and calls upon the world community, especially the United Nations, to influence to stop forthwith the genocide of Dalits and Muslims in India and constitute an international commission to investigate into the horrible Human Rights violations against Dalits and Muslims in India. SCFP is proud of the decision of the Dalits who followed Quaid-e-Azam Mohammad Ali Jinnah 55 years ago as their current generations are more safer than of those who went with India. SCFP makes it clear to India that the people of Pakistan, irrespective of any caste, creed, religion, and ethnicity are united to defend their motherland if India commits any adventure." They demanded immediate halt to the Genocide of Muslims and Dalits in India at the hands of goons of RSS, VHP, Bajarag Dal and Shev Sena and ban on these fundamentalist organisations. They stressed for resumption of talks between Pakistan and India on the core dispute of Kashmir and other issues between two neighbouring countries. |
